About My Fandom(s)
Since I was a kid I followed various sports teams in my area. I still regularly follow/support the Tampa Bay Buccaneers, the Tampa Bay Rays, the Tampa Bay Lightning, and UCF Football. But don't worry... I don't follow or support the Tampa Bay Rowdies and I never will. I do have to thank one of Tampa's team for getting me into following soccer as well as the U.S. Women's National Team (USWNT).
When I was a kid, playing youth soccer as I'm sure many did, I was able to get some free tickets to see the Tampa Bay Mutiny. Throughout my childhood I saw a total of 5 games at Raymond James Stadium and after that, I was enamored with the professional game-I can chalk a lot of that up to Carlos Valderrama.
Once I moved up to Orlando and found out that a professional team was going to join Major League Soccer (MLS), I was very excited but too busy in school to put a ton of focus on following the team. However, when I finally finished my undergraduate degrees, I was finally able to dive in head first into the current team but also dive into the history of the club during its United Soccer League (USL) days.
